Tanzanian music sensation Diamond Platnumz has confirmed that he will marry fellow artist Zuchu in February 2025, just before the start of Ramadan. The announcement was made on January 19, 2025, during a political rally in Dodoma, Tanzania.
Zuchu, addressing the media, reiterated Diamond’s confirmation of the wedding date after being asked about it. Diamond nodded in agreement as Zuchu said, “Amesema mwezi ujao, kabla ya Ramadhani (He has said it will happen next month, before Ramadan).”
The announcement comes amid mixed signals from Diamond about their relationship. Recently, he denied being romantically involved with Zuchu, describing her as “just his artist.” On the Netflix reality show Young, Famous & African, he declared he was single and suggested he might be casually seeing multiple women.
“I do not have a girlfriend anywhere. I can have three girls and treat them the same. That is why it is difficult to call it a relationship. I would call it having fun,” Diamond said on the show.
These remarks followed a period of tension between Zuchu and the media. Zuchu had publicly accused Diamond’s radio station of bullying her by frequently discussing her unmarried status, and she threatened to take legal action against the company.
In November 2024, Zuchu announced that she and Diamond had parted ways amicably. However, the two appeared to reconcile soon after, leaving fans guessing about their relationship status.
